Romeo Y Julieta Reserve Maduro Toro
"Okay. Has a tough draw"
This is a decent maduro. The one I tried had a wrapper flaw that exposed some of the tobacco beneath the wrapper. The draw was a little tough but get better about 1/2 way through. It felt that it was a little pricey. Overall, it was okay/decent but there are much better maduros for less than what I paid for this stick.

Romeo Y Julieta Reserve Maduro Robusto
"A Dark (Butt Ugly)Kind of Love"
As a Big Fan of RYJ, I always enjoy a new variance on the brand. This little smoke was superb in its rich nutty/woody flavour, and I enjoyed it alot, However its wrapper may be adressed as 'rustic" or maybe even "BUTT UGLY"
On inspection of several other sticks in the box
there were several wrappers that came damaged or a little frayed from the get go. ,
However this could (a most likley will be) a small lapse in quality limtied to just this batch.
If your used to the fine contstruction of other RYJ products, you will still have that. But on the outside at least she's pretty rough looking.
